He confronts us in our nakedness, in our ugliness, at our weakest point. In spite of how it may seem, sooner or later man must recognize that any cruelty to any human being brings us face to face with the judgment of God. Even though it may seem that criminals are getting away, rest assured that when we reach the dead-end streets of our lives, God will meet us there and He will want to know, “Where is your brother?” The voice of God cannot be escaped.
